Offset
The time difference between China Standard Time and Australian Eastern Time is 2 hours.
China Standard Time (CST) is behind Australian Eastern Time (AEST).
CST: UTC+8
AEST: UTC+10
Neither China Standard Time nor Australian Eastern Time is currently observing daylight saving time.

Daylight saving time
Australian Eastern Time observes daylight saving time; China Standard Time does not. The offset between the two zones changes when Australian Eastern Time transitions: on Sunday, October 4, 2026, clocks spring forward from AEST to AEDT.
